Sewage Water Extraction Cost in New Caney, TX
The cost of sewage water extraction in New Caney, TX can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for common sewage water extraction jobs: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Small leak in a bathroom or kitchen | $500 - $2,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ions. |
| Backed-up toilet or drain | $200 - $1,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ions. |
| Flooding in a basement or crawlspace | $2,000 - $10,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ions. |
| Standing water in a yard or garden | $1,000 - $5,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ions. |
| Musty odors or water stains on walls or ceilings | $1,500 - $6,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ions. |
The exact cost of your sewage water extraction job will depend on the specifics of your situation and will be determined during an on-site assessment. We offer free estimates and will work with you to find out the best course of action to get your property back to normal.
